Venturing into Off-Road Vehicle Capabilities

The thrill of traversing uncharted trails is a siren song for many adventurers. Off-road vehicles, designed with robust structures, stand ready to conquer the most harsh environments. From climbing rocky outcroppings to forging muddy bogs, these machines are made for hardship.

  • Their impressive suspension systems smooth the jarring bumps of rough terrain, ensuring a relatively comfortable ride for passengers.
  • Rugged engines churn out torque, propelling these vehicles over debris.
  • All-wheel drive systems provide optimal traction, allowing drivers to keep control even on the most hazardous surfaces.

Smart Mobility: Connected Cars and Urban Life

As our cities grow, the need for efficient and sustainable transportation solutions becomes ever more critical. Leading the scene is smart mobility, a concept that leverages communication between vehicles, infrastructure, and citizens. Connected cars, equipped with advanced sensors and software, can communicate with each other and traffic systems in real-time. This allows for smoother traffic flow, reduced congestion, and improved safety on our roads.

Moreover, smart mobility supports the adoption of alternative transportation modes such as cycling and public transit, leading to a more sustainable urban environment. Through integrating these diverse elements, smart mobility aims to reimagine our cities into livable spaces where people can move freely and efficiently.
